Sajith promises free legal aid for victims of online loan mafia through SJB

Opposition Leader Sajith Premadasa announced that the Samagi Jana Balawegaya (SJB) will provide free legal services to victims of the online loan scheme, which he described as an “illegal mafia.”

He recalled that the SJB had raised its voice in Parliament when details of this online loan mafia first surfaced a few years ago, prompting the then government to introduce new bills to address the issue.

However, Premadasa stressed that the online loan mafia continues to operate in harmful ways, especially as ongoing economic difficulties have created conditions for such schemes to thrive.

He revealed that he possesses detailed information about the institutions involved in this network and said the SJB will form a dedicated team of lawyers to provide free legal assistance to those affected.

“By engaging our legal team, we will ensure that those behind this illegal activity are held accountable. We assure all affected people not to worry — we will definitely step forward to help you,” Premadasa pledged.
